FCP 6.0.2: File unreadable or too new for this version Final Cut
Hello
I see that a lot of people have had this error message and I had this problem 2 days ago after fitting an additional internal drive and moving all my files onto it.
I tried all the suggested fixes but with no joy.
Even the fcp files that were still on my Mac HD wouldn’t open.
So I moved the folder containing my fcp files back to it’s original location (folder on my desktop) and my projects opened!But I still wanted to move my files to my new drive.
I recreated the error message by renaming the folder.
It seems that Final Cut was referencing the original folder & it’s location so if you rename it or move it you get an error message.So I changed the name of he folder back to it’s original name, opened all the fcp files one by one and saved them using Save Project As to my new drive.
Then I copied the new files and pasted them over the original ones, overwriting them and therefore losing the reference to the original folder. Now I can rename or delete the original folder without it effecting the fcp files. I’m keeping it for now as a backup.I hope this helps some of you who have this problem.
